The Minimum Maximum Principle
Concept: Combine the Minimum Effective Dose with Pareto's Law. Goal: Achieve Maximum results (80%+) with Minimum effort (20%).
The "Good Enough" Rule
- Engineering: You don't use Gold for wiring; you use Copper. It's "Good Enough."
- Fitness: To be in the top 1% (Platinum), you need a smart routine. To be in the top 0.01% (Olympian), you need 5x the effort for a tiny marginal gain. Is it worth it?
Application
Conduct a Cost-Benefit Analysis on your habits.
- Are you over-training for diminishing returns?
- Find the "Sweet Spot": The minimum input that sustains the maximum sustainable output.
